# Service Accounts: String Extraction

The `extract-i18n` script pulls translatable strings from all Bramblewick repos and pushes them to the Glossa service. It runs under the `i18n-extractor` service account. Do not run it under your personal account; Glossa rate-limits individual users aggressively. The account has write access to the staging catalog only. Set the token in your shell before invoking the script. The current staging token is below.

API key for kahap-kafog: zpat15_6qzxZ7YR8aDwjmp

**Q: How do I archive a cold storage bucket on Driftholm?**

Buckets untouched for 180 days are eligible for archive tier. Run the archival job from the storage console; it compacts indexes and freezes write access. Restores take up to 12 hours. The archival job prompts for the team's recovery passphrase before it will run, and for new team members that passphrase is noted just below.

unlock words, bawef-kahap: sorax-sorir-quenys-aldok

## Grapplewick 4.2 — Changed defaults

Heads up for the release notes: the dependency graph visualizer now collapses vendored subtrees by default and caps edge rendering at 5k, since the old unlimited default was melting browsers on monorepos. Folks who want the old behavior can flip it back per-project. The new shipped defaults are listed here.

deployment values, tawif-kageg:
zorael:
  log_level: debug
  metrics_host: metrics.zorael.qorvelsys.internal
  pin: 3988
  pool_size: 32

The tax-rate lookup cache in the Breva checkout service worries me. Entries are keyed only by region code, so a stale or poisoned entry would apply the wrong rate to every order in that region until expiry. Please verify: TTLs are short enough to bound exposure, negative lookups aren't cached, and the refresh path revalidates against the signed rate feed rather than trusting upstream blindly. Also confirm eviction is size-bounded so an attacker can't churn the keyspace. Current cache settings for review:

limits module of yagaf-yajef:
RATE_LIMITS = {
    "novwyn": 950,
    "wenath": 428,
    "prawyn": 413,
    "gorvan": 539,
    "praael": 870,
    "drumir": 113,
    "gordor": 439,
}